D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) is a kind of cognitive behavior treatment process. It is most appropriate for individuals who do not experience changes after undergoing other treatment processes. During the treatment process, acceptance and other problem solving strategies are really considered. This procedure is really helpful especially when attending individuals suffering from chronic suicidal thoughts. It can also help individuals with conditions such as posttraumatic stress, self-harm, food issues, eating issues, and addiction.

In the course of treatment, five components are involved. One of these components is capability enhancement during which existing skills of the individual under treatment are developed for the betterment. Skills taught in the course of treatment are mindfulness, distress tolerance, interpersonal effectiveness, and emotional regulation.

Generalization is an essential component. For this case, therapists apply the most appropriate techniques in the course of treatment with intention of transferring learnt skills across different settings. The ailing individuals are shown how to apply skills learnt at home, at school, in the community, and at work. In the course of motivational enhancement, appropriate treatment plans are applied in order to minimize problematic behaviors, which may have bad effects to the quality of life. The intension of this component is to make sure that issues that problematic are prioritized.

DBT comprises therapist consultation team, individual therapy, skills training group, and phone coaching. These group uses homework assignments and even group work to ensure that the patient acquire beneficial behavioral skills. Patients are provided with the assignments so that they can practice what they have been learning. Phone coaching instills patients with skills that they can use to call practitioners especially if there is an emergency.

Consultation team provides important services to the service providers. The team comprises group leaders and even individual therapists with essential skills to offer support, motivation, and therapy to either the DBT providers or therapists. During this kind of treatment some of the most serious problems are solved first before the less severe ones. The procedure is normally divided into four main stages.

The first stage is helpful because it enhances stabilization. Conditions such as suicidal thoughts, addiction, and self-harm are dealt with during the initial stage. The second stage is appropriate for individuals with mental health problems. The third stage helps in promoting happiness and even health stability of the ailing individual.
